使用Linux进行网络安全测试的步骤:如何开展渗透测试

时间:2025-12-06 分类:操作系统

随着互联网的迅速发展,网络安全问题日益成为人们关注的焦点。渗透测试作为一种模拟攻击的方法,能够帮助企业及时发现并修复系统中的安全漏洞,防止潜在的网络攻击。在进行渗透测试时,Linux系统以其强大的功能和灵活性受到广泛欢迎。掌握利用Linux进行网络安全测试的具体步骤,不仅可以提升个人技能,还能为组织的安全保障提供有力支持。本文将详细介绍在Linux环境下开展渗透测试的基本步骤,帮助读者更好地理解和实践。

使用Linux进行网络安全测试的步骤:如何开展渗透测试

进行渗透测试之前,需要对目标系统进行充分的侦查和信息收集。这一步骤包括利用工具(如Nmap)扫描目标主机,获取开放端口、服务版本和操作系统信息等。此阶段的目的是尽可能多地收集信息,为后续的攻击提供依据。侦查的全面性直接影响到渗透测试的有效性。

接下来,评估已收集的信息并识别潜在的安全漏洞。这一环节通常可以使用漏洞扫描工具(如OpenVAS或Nessus)来自动化检测过程。这些工具能够根据已知的漏洞数据库,扫描目标系统并提供详细的漏洞报告。通过识别系统中的弱点,可以为后续的利用阶段做好准备。

在确认漏洞后,渗透测试者将尝试利用这些漏洞进行攻击。这可能包括采用缓冲区溢出、SQL注入或其他针对特定应用的攻防技能。此阶段要求渗透测试者具备扎实的技术背景和丰富的实战经验,确保在不破坏目标系统的情况下成功演示漏洞的存在。

一旦漏洞被成功利用,测试者需要记录所有的操作步骤和获得的数据。这些信息将用于后续的报告撰写,分析渗透测试中的有效性与不足之处。与此及时清除在测试过程中留下的痕迹,确保目标系统的安全性和稳定运行。

生成的渗透测试报告是整个流程的关键部分。该报告不仅要详细记录所有发现的漏洞、攻击路径和建议的修复措施,还需要清晰明了,便于相关人员理解和实施。通过分享这些发现,企业可以更好地理解自身的安全风险,并采取必要的措施来提升网络安全防护能力。

通过Linux系统进行网络安全测试的过程是严谨而复杂的。每个步骤都需要细致入微的执行,确保获得准确的测试结果,从而帮助组织提升网络安全水平。在不断变化的网络环境中,掌握渗透测试的基本方法将使网络安全专家更具竞争力。